Get Started On…

Our Get Started On… resources are short, recorded sessions designed to introduce you to key areas of employability. Each recording provides practical, entry-level information to help you build your knowledge, understand the basics and feel more prepared before attending one of our live employability workshops, employer sessions or career events. 

You can access recordings on:
CVs and cover letters: learn how to make a strong first impression.
LinkedIn: discover how to build a professional profile that works for you.
Interviews: understand what to expect and how to prepare with confidence.
Finding and applying to part-time jobs: explore practical tips for finding work alongside your studies or after you graduate.
Finding work in the UK & workplace culture: gain insight into UK recruitment and workplace expectations, particularly if you are an international student. 

Career Focus

Our Career Focus sessions are in-person workshops. These 50-minute sessions give you the chance to explore a topic in more depth and get practical advice you can apply straight away.
Sessions across the year include:
Finding and applying to Masters courses
Finding and applying to teacher training
Making the most of your summer
Job applications and supporting statements
Preparing for careers fairs
We also run an Application Café in semester two. These are relaxed, drop-in style spaces to work on applications with support on hand.
